Scholarship Funds
The IDN has posted a link to the World Bank's InfoDev Conference Scholarship Fund.
The Information for Development Program (infoDev), as part of its Conference Scholarship Fund (iCSF), is issuing a call for applications to sponsor developing country participants in international meetings related to the future of international telecommunications tariffs.
Conferences, workshops, and other fora principally aimed at bringing developing countries into the debate on changes in the international accounting rates regime, are eligible for support. US$200,000 has been allocated for this track of the iCSF.
